Web24 Jan 2024 · Encaustic. Portrait of a woman from Al-Faiyum, Egypt. circa 100-150 C.E. Encaustic. (Photo: Public domain via WikiCommons) This complex technique dates back to ancient Egypt and involves adding pigment to hot beeswax.
